Education Analytics Inc.

Fiscal year ending 2020. Filed on November 11, 2021.

110 E Main Street No 1000
Madison, Wisconsin 53703

Education Analytics Inc. (EIN: 46-1580391)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2020 IRS Form 990 filing, Education Analytics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 7 out of 89 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$261,110. The highest compensated employee at Education Analytics Inc. is Robert Meyer with fiscal year 2020 compensation of $534,989.

Mission Statement

EDUCATION ANALYTICS' MISSION IS TO CONDUCT RESEARCH AND DEVELOP POLICY AND MANAGEMENT ANALYTICS TO SUPPORT REFORM AND CONTINUOUS IMPROVEMENT IN AMERICAN EDUCATION.
